Vauxhall is giving it's factory support at this years Goodwood festival of Speed to one of the most significant cars to wear the Griffin during the 60's that will be driven by one of the most successful drivers of the 90's.

VAUXHALL SUPPORTS RACING LEGENDS AT GOODWOOD REVIVAL John Cleland and a competition spec Vauxhall VX4/90 will be the team racing in the St Mary's Trophy races on the 14th of September. The car, supported by the Vauxhall heritage team will be celebrating 50 years since it's first appearance at Goodwood in which it was helmed by Bill Blydenstein a tuning guru of the 60's. The fully restored car now churns out an impressive 108bhp at 6250rpm whilst still retaining the majority of original engine components including Lawrencetune inlet and exhaust manifolds.
